(1) This Scheme may be cited as the Farm Diversification Grant (Variation) (No. 2) Scheme 1991 and shall come into force on 18th July 1991.
(2) In this Scheme “the principal Scheme” means the Farm Diversification Grant Scheme 1987.
2 
The principal Scheme shall be varied in accordance with the following paragraphs of this Scheme.
3 
In the definition of “designated maps” in paragraph 2(1) (interpretation)—
(a) in sub-paragraph (a), for the date “3rd April 1984” there shall be substituted the date “20th May 1991”;
(b) in sub-paragraph (b), for the date “29th March 1984” there shall be substituted the date “20th May 1991”; and
(c) in sub-paragraph (c)—
(i) for the date “2nd April 1984” there shall be substituted the date “15th May 1991”, and
(ii) for the words “Department of Agriculture and Fisheries for Scotland” there shall be substituted “Scottish Office Agriculture and Fisheries Department”.
4 
For paragraph 6 (closing date for approval of farm diversification plans), there shall be substituted the following paragraph:“
6 
The appropriate Minister shall not approve a farm diversification plan for the purposes of grant under this Scheme where the plan is received by him after 17th July 1991.”.
